What a safety inspection does—and does not—confirm.
A Safety Standards Certificate confirms that the vehicle met Ontario’s minimum safety requirements when it was inspected. It is not a warranty, and an appointment does not guarantee a pass.
Licensed inspection provider
The inspection and certificate must come from a licensed DriveON Vehicle Inspection Centre.
36-day certificate period
Ontario states that the certificate is valid for 36 calendar days after the inspection.
Repairs may be required
If the vehicle does not meet the standard, repairs may be needed before a certificate can be issued.

Inspection scope
What is checked during a vehicle safety inspection?
Licensed technicians follow Ontario’s Passenger/Light-Duty Vehicle Inspection Standard. The inspection covers safety-critical systems rather than serving as a complete mechanical warranty.
Brakes
Brake system components and stopping performance
Steering & suspension
Steering response, suspension and related components
Tires & wheels
Tire condition, wheels and attachment components
Lights & electrical
Required lamps, indicators, horn and electrical items
Body & visibility
Vehicle body, windshield, mirrors, wipers and visibility
Safety systems
Seat belts, occupant protection and other required equipment

How much does a safety inspection cost in Ottawa?
Ontario does not set one province-wide inspection price. Participating shops control their own offers, and repairs needed to pass are separate from the inspection unless an offer explicitly says otherwise.
What happens if my vehicle does not pass?
The inspection provider explains the items that did not meet the standard. You can decide how to handle the required repairs; a certificate cannot be issued until the vehicle meets the applicable requirements.
